WebFeb 18, 2010 · Purpose of the Committee: As a committee of the Board of Directors, helps the Board carry out its due diligence function related to assuring fiscal health through philanthropy and fund development. Partners with staff to institutionalize the philanthropic process within the Board and its individual members, assuring a donor-centered … WebJan 3, 2024 · Let your board members guide you in making committee placements. 2. Operations and Technology. EDs must create the conditions for success at all levels within the nonprofit. This means that an ED should ensure that proper hardware and software is in place for fundraising, collaboration, document creation and storage, communication, productivity, and record keeping.

Being president of a nonprofit organization means performing a wide variety of duties. Some of the responsibilities are required by law, while others depend on the structure of each nonprofit. The president's duties are typically laid out in the organization's bylaws, while other obligations may arise as the entity grows. can rhodium tarnishWebThe Role Nonprofit Boards Play in Fundraising One of the roles and responsibilities of the board of directors of a nonprofit is the securing of resources.
